Nonce dans la Blockchain : Ce "Nombre Utilisé Une Fois" spécial 🔐

robot
Création du résumé en cours

Les nonces font partie intégrante de la sécurité de la blockchain. Ce sont de simples nombres de 32 bits, mais ils protègent des réseaux entiers. Assez incroyable quand on y pense.

Qu'est-ce qu'un Nonce, vraiment ? 🤔

C'est un nombre aléatoire. Juste une fois. C'est tout. Les mineurs ajoutent ce nombre aux données de transaction avant de les hacher. Ils recherchent une valeur de hachage spécifique. Quelque chose qui correspond à ce que le réseau veut.

Pourquoi devriez-vous vous en soucier ? ⛏️

Sans nonces, le minage devient prévisible. Trop prévisible. Les mineurs pourraient simplement continuer à soumettre les mêmes données encore et encore. Pas juste. Les nonces pimentent les choses. Chaque essai devient différent. Unique.

La Danse de Minage 🚀

Un mineur saisit des transactions. Ajoute un nonce. Hache le tout. Vérifie le résultat. Pas bon ? Réessaie avec un nonce différent. Encore et encore. Parfois des milliards de tentatives.

Ils manquent parfois d'options. Le champ nonce n'est pas infini. Ensuite, ils ajustent d'autres choses - peut-être l'horodatage. Continuez.

Quand les réseaux deviennent plus difficiles 📊

Les réseaux ne restent pas faciles. Ils deviennent plus difficiles. Beaucoup plus difficiles. D'autres ordinateurs rejoignent, la difficulté augmente. Les mineurs ont besoin de plus de puissance, plus d'essais. Cela semble parfois presque impossible, pourtant ils trouvent des hachages valides.

Nonces au-delà du minage 📝

Ethereum utilise également les nonces différemment. Chaque compte a son propre compteur de nonce. Il augmente d'un à chaque transaction. Envoyez quelque chose, le nonce augmente. Cela empêche les attaques par répétition.

Avez-vous déjà vu "nonce trop bas" ? Erreur frustrante. Cela se produit lorsque vous utilisez de anciennes valeurs de nonce. Vérifiez d'abord votre nonce actuel !

Questions de sécurité ⚠️

Les systèmes cryptographiques deviennent sensibles aux nonces. Réutiliser un dans AES-GCM ? La sécurité s'effondre. Il n'est pas entièrement clair pour tout le monde pourquoi cela est si important, mais les cryptographes deviennent vraiment nerveux à ce sujet.

Dernière pensée 💫

Ce petit numéro fait un grand travail. Ce n'est pas juste un détail technique enfoui dans le code. C'est essentiel. La sécurité du minage, l'arrêt des replays de transaction, le maintien de la cryptographie solide - le modeste nonce gère tout cela. Assez incroyable pour quelque chose d'aussi petit 🌐.

ETH3.91%
Voir l'original
Cette page peut inclure du contenu de tiers fourni à des fins d'information uniquement. Gate ne garantit ni l'exactitude ni la validité de ces contenus, n’endosse pas les opinions exprimées, et ne fournit aucun conseil financier ou professionnel à travers ces informations. Voir la section Avertissement pour plus de détails.
  • Récompense
  • Commentaire
  • Reposter
  • Partager
Commentaire
0/400
Aucun commentaire
  • Épingler
Trader les cryptos partout et à tout moment
qrCode
Scan pour télécharger Gate app
Communauté
Français (Afrique)
  • 简体中文
  • English
  • Tiếng Việt
  • 繁體中文
  • Español
  • Русский
  • Français (Afrique)
  • Português (Portugal)
  • Bahasa Indonesia
  • 日本語
  • بالعربية
  • Українська
  • Português (Brasil)